e575 food additiveOn the other hand, aluminum hydroxide is also an inorganic compound, noted for its ability to absorb excess stomach acid. It works by forming a gel-like substance when reacted with the acid, which not only neutralizes it but also coats the stomach lining, providing a protective barrier. This compound is widely used in over-the-counter antacids due to its effectiveness in treating heartburn and indigestion.

e575 food additiveE471 is particularly valued for its ability to enhance the creaminess and mouthfeel of foods, making it a common ingredient in products like margarine, ice cream, and whipped toppings. E472, with its derived esters, is often utilized to improve the stability and texture of confectioneries, dairy products, and spreads. Their emulsifying properties are not only beneficial in maintaining product quality but also in extending shelf life by minimizing autoxidation and rancidity.

e575 food additiveMoreover, in the field of chemistry, sodium bicarbonate is often employed in laboratory experiments as a gentle base. Its mild nature allows it to interact safely with many acids, making it an ideal reagent for teaching and experimentation. The controlled release of carbon dioxide during acid-base reactions provides a clear visual representation of these processes, facilitating learning and understanding of fundamental chemical principles.

e575 food additiveThe safety of additives like sodium sorbate is often under scrutiny, leading regulatory bodies to conduct extensive assessments. The FDA, European Food Safety Authority (EFSA), and other health organizations have evaluated sodium sorbate and established acceptable daily intake levels. Generally, sodium sorbate is considered safe when consumed within the established limits. However, some individuals may experience allergic reactions or sensitivities to food additives, making it essential for consumers to read food labels carefully.

e575 food additiveSodium bicarbonate is considered safe for consumption by regulatory agencies around the world, including the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A). It is classified as generally recognized as safe (GRAS), meaning it can be used in food products without the need for extensive pre-market testing. However, it is essential for food manufacturers to use it within recommended limits to avoid potential adverse effects.

Sweeteners can be broadly categorized into two groups natural and artificial. Natural sweeteners, which include honey, maple syrup, agave nectar, and stevia, are derived from plant sources and are often perceived as healthier alternatives to refined sugars. Stevia, for instance, is a popular zero-calorie sweetener extracted from the leaves of the Stevia rebaudiana plant. It has gained traction in recent years due to its natural origins and minimal impact on blood glucose levels, appealing to those managing diabetes or looking to reduce calorie intake.
On the other hand, formic acid (HCOOH), the simplest carboxylic acid, is found naturally in the venom of ants and is responsible for the stinging sensation associated with their bites. Formic acid is colorless, has a strong odor, and is highly soluble in water. It serves multiple purposes, particularly in the textile and leather industries, where it acts as a preservative and as a reducing agent in dyeing processes. Moreover, formic acid is a valuable ingredient in laboratories for pH adjustments, and it is also known for its potential in energy applications, particularly in fuel cells.

5. Flocculants and Coagulants These chemicals help in the removal of suspended solids and turbidity in cooling tower water. By aggregating particles into larger masses, flocculants make it easier for these particles to be removed through sedimentation or filtration.

However, excessive consumption of sodium carbonate, particularly in its sodium bicarbonate form, can lead to health issues such as hypertension or imbalances in bodily electrolytes. Individuals on sodium-restricted diets, such as those with heart disease or kidney issues, should be cautious about their intake of food products containing E500.
